The Scranton Zoning Hearing Board convened on September 9, 2026, to consider multiple variance requests and zoning issues affecting residential and commercial properties within the city. Key procurement-related discussions included approval of a variance for a self-storage facility at 1740 North Main Avenue, with stipulations requiring planning and PennDOT approvals, and the approval of a variance for an apartment building at 616 Pittston Avenue with an 85% impervious cover limit. The board denied a variance request for operating a seven-room boarding home at 1010 Monroe Avenue due to inadequate parking and zoning restrictions limiting unrelated occupants. Other cases involved requests for use of garage structures as vehicle repair shops and storage sheds accessory to principal uses, with some denied due to neighborhood impact concerns. The board emphasized adherence to zoning ordinances, parking requirements, and the need for proper permits and approvals before project commencement. Several community members expressed concerns about neighborhood impacts, particularly regarding boarding houses and parking.
